Fabian Billing to become sole European on McKinsey Shareholders Council

Fabian Billing, a McKinsey senior partner, will join the consulting firm's new 12-member Shareholders Council on July 1 as its only European member.

The 52-year-old from Düsseldorf has made a name for himself as a transformation expert. In an interview with Handelsblatt, Billing said: “Our work has fundamentally changed.” Projects are now compensated based on measurable goals rather than primarily time and headcount.

McKinsey’s reorientation follows international scandals and weak growth. Billing described consulting as “an investment that must pay off.” He views the German economy with concern, stating: “We are not in a situation we would have wished for.”

The Shareholders Council is based in New York.
